How to Calculate Sensor Detection Range in Autonomous Robots: Design Principles and Practical Tips

Understanding the detection range of sensors is essential for designing effective autonomous robots. Accurate calculations ensure that robots can perceive their environment properly, avoiding obstacles and navigating safely. This article outlines key principles and practical tips for calculating sensor detection ranges.

Factors Influencing Sensor Detection Range

The detection range of sensors depends on several factors, including sensor type, environmental conditions, and the object’s properties. Light-based sensors like LiDAR and cameras have different capabilities compared to ultrasonic or infrared sensors. Environmental factors such as lighting, dust, and weather can also affect sensor performance.

Calculating Detection Range

To estimate the detection range, consider the sensor specifications provided by manufacturers. These typically include maximum range and effective detection distance under ideal conditions. Adjust these values based on real-world factors such as ambient light and obstacles.

For example, if a LiDAR sensor has a maximum range of 100 meters under ideal conditions, but environmental factors reduce visibility, the effective detection range might be closer to 70 meters. Testing in the actual environment helps refine these estimates.

Practical Tips for Accurate Detection

  • Perform real-world testing: Test sensors in the environment where the robot will operate to gather accurate data.
  • Account for environmental factors: Consider lighting, weather, and obstacles that may reduce sensor effectiveness.
  • Use sensor fusion: Combine data from multiple sensors to improve detection reliability and range.
  • Maintain sensors regularly: Clean and calibrate sensors to ensure optimal performance.